Samsung Galaxy Tab Active (SM-T365) is a ruggedized tablet that originally launched with Android 4.4 (KitKat) and was later updated to Android 5.1.1 (Lollipop). While custom ROMs are often sought to breathe new life into older hardware, the development community for this specific model is extremely limited.
